    About Hawker Aircraft

    Hawker aircraft are no longer in production, but owner Textron Aviation continues to support older models with call support, mobile service, and service centers worldwide. 


    2007 Hawker 900XP Business Jet

    Hawker’s company name comes from Australian Henry Hawker, a chief test pilot for aircraft maker Sopwith Aviation Company in the early 1920s. Hawker joined Sopwith and others in 1933 to cofound the company Hawker Aircraft Limited.

    Hawker Jets

    The Hawker line would eventually become part of Corporate Jets, a line of business jets that British Aerospace owned. Raytheon Aircraft Company purchased Corporate Jets in the early 1990s and merged it with Beech Aircraft, which it previously acquired, to create Raytheon Aircraft Company. 

    A Goldman Sachs-affiliated group purchased Raytheon’s aircraft operations in 2007 and formed Hawker Beechcraft, later renaming it Beechcraft. In 2013, Textron acquired Beechcraft.
